What Bellingham's Climate Actually Does to Siding
Bellingham sits on Bellingham Bay in the Salish Sea, which means homes here deal with a combination most inland Washington towns never see: salt-laden air off the water, long stretches of driving rain carried in on marine weather systems, and a moss season that can run most of the year in shaded, north-facing exposures. None of these factors is dramatic on its own. Together, over ten or fifteen years, they're exactly what separates siding that still looks good from siding that's swelling, staining, or rotting at the seams.
Salt air is corrosive to exposed metal fasteners and trim, and it accelerates the breakdown of lower-grade paint films. Driving rain doesn't just fall straight down here — wind off the bay pushes it sideways into wall assemblies, which means every seam, lap, and penetration is a potential entry point if it wasn't detailed correctly. And moss, once established on a north or east wall that doesn't get much sun, holds moisture against the siding surface far longer than an open, south-facing wall ever would. Whatcom County's damp, mild winters give moss ideal growing conditions for months at a stretch.

Why Fiber Cement Fits This Climate
Fiber cement siding is made from cement, sand, and cellulose fiber, pressed and cured into boards that don't absorb water the way wood-based products do and don't degrade under UV and salt exposure the way vinyl can. It's dimensionally stable, so it doesn't expand and contract with humidity swings the way wood siding does — which matters a lot in a climate that goes from soaked to humid to soaked again for most of the year. It's also non-combustible, which isn't a Bellingham-specific concern the way it is further inland near wildfire zones, but it's still a real, permanent advantage over wood or wood-composite products.
None of that means fiber cement is maintenance-free. It still needs to be installed with the right clearances, caulked at the right joints, and painted or refinished on a normal cycle. What it means is that when it's installed correctly, it gives Bellingham homeowners a much wider margin for error against the specific conditions this area throws at a wall — rain, humidity, and salt — than most of the alternatives.
Why We Only Install James Hardie
We install James Hardie fiber cement exclusively. We don't install LP SmartSide, vinyl, Cemplank, Allura, primed spruce, or cedar, and we think homeowners deserve an honest explanation of why, not just a brand preference.
- LP SmartSide is a wood-strand product with a resin binder, not fiber cement. It performs reasonably well when detailed perfectly, but any lapse in edge sealing or flashing gives moisture a wood-based substrate to work into — a bigger risk in a climate this wet than in drier parts of the state.
- Vinyl siding is affordable and low-maintenance in the sense that it doesn't need painting, but it's a thin plastic product that can warp in direct sun, crack in cold snaps, and doesn't hold up visually to salt-air exposure the way a factory-finished fiber cement product does. It also can't be painted to refresh its look — once it fades, it fades for good.
- Cemplank and Allura are both legitimate fiber cement manufacturers, and we're not claiming otherwise. Our reason for standardizing on Hardie is warranty structure, factory finish consistency, and product-line engineering specific to different climate zones — details covered below — not a claim that competing fiber cement is unsafe or defective.
- Primed spruce and cedar are real wood, and real wood in a climate with Bellingham's rainfall and humidity is a long-term maintenance commitment: repainting on a tight cycle, watching for rot at end grain and joints, and accepting that insects and moisture will eventually find any gap in the finish.
Our position isn't that these products are garbage. It's that after weighing installation sensitivity, long-term maintenance burden, and how each product actually behaves in a marine, high-rainfall climate, James Hardie is what we're willing to put our name behind and warranty.
What Correct Installation Involves in Bellingham
Fiber cement siding fails almost exclusively at the installation level, not the product level. The board itself is engineered to last decades. What determines whether it actually does is whether the crew respected the manufacturer's spacing, fastening, and flashing requirements — and in a wet coastal climate, those details matter more than they would somewhere dry.
The details that matter most here
- Weather-resistive barrier and flashing: Every window, door, and penetration needs proper flashing integrated with the house wrap before siding goes up. This is what actually keeps driving rain out — the siding is the second line of defense, not the first.
- Clearances: Hardie specifies minimum gaps between siding and roof lines, decks, and grade. Skipping these clearances is one of the most common causes of moisture damage we see on homes that had siding installed by a crew unfamiliar with the product.
- Fastening schedule: Correct nail or screw placement, depth, and spacing keeps boards secure without over-driving fasteners, which can crack the material or compromise its water resistance at the fastener head.
- Caulking and joint treatment: Butt joints and trim intersections need to be sealed with a product rated for the application — not just any exterior caulk — and given the humidity here, joints that aren't sealed correctly stay damp longer than they would in a drier climate.
- Factory-primed cut edges: Any field-cut edge needs to be primed or sealed before installation. An unsealed cut edge is a moisture entry point, and it's an easy detail to skip if a crew is moving fast.
Product Line: Matching HZ Engineering to This Climate
James Hardie engineers its HZ (HardieZone) product lines for different climate exposures, and this is one of the concrete reasons we standardized on the brand rather than a competing fiber cement product. Whatcom County's marine climate — high humidity, heavy rainfall, moderate temperature swings — points toward the HZ5 line, engineered for wetter, more temperate regions, as opposed to the HZ10 line built for hotter, drier, freeze-heavy climates. Getting this match right at the specification stage isn't cosmetic — it affects how the product's moisture and thermal performance actually holds up over the years.
| Factor | Why It Matters in Bellingham |
|---|---|
| HZ5 climate engineering | Formulated for high-humidity, high-rainfall regions rather than hot/dry or freeze-dominant climates |
| ColorPlus factory finish | Baked-on finish resists fading and chipping better than field-applied paint exposed to salt air and UV |
| Fiber cement composition | Doesn't absorb and swell with moisture the way wood-based siding does in a wet climate |
| Non-combustible core | Permanent material advantage over wood and wood-composite alternatives |

What Drives Cost on a Bellingham Siding Job
| Cost Factor | Why It Varies |
|---|---|
| Existing wall condition | Rot or moisture damage found under old siding adds sheathing repair before new siding can go on |
| Home size and wall complexity | More corners, gables, and window trim mean more labor and cut-edge sealing |
| Siding profile and finish | Lap width, texture, and ColorPlus color selection affect material cost |
| Removal vs. tear-off scope | Full removal of old siding costs more than installing over adequately prepared sheathing, where that's appropriate |
| Trim and accessory work | Corner boards, window trim, and fascia detailing add scope beyond flat wall coverage |
We give homeowners a real number after seeing the home, not a phone estimate — too much of the cost depends on what's actually happening under the existing siding.
Living With Fiber Cement Siding in This Climate
Correctly installed Hardie siding is low-maintenance, not no-maintenance. In Bellingham's climate, that mostly means staying ahead of moss and mildew on shaded walls, keeping gutters clear so runoff isn't sheeting down the siding face, and doing a periodic rinse-down rather than letting organic growth sit and hold moisture against the surface for months. ColorPlus finishes hold their color far longer than field-applied paint, but repainting is still possible down the road if a homeowner wants to change the color, unlike vinyl.
- Rinse siding annually, especially on north- and east-facing walls prone to moss
- Keep gutters and downspouts clear so water isn't running down the wall face
- Trim back vegetation and tree cover that keeps shaded walls perpetually damp
- Inspect caulked joints every few years and re-seal any that have cracked or pulled away
- Watch for any staining or soft spots near grade, decks, or roof lines — early signs of a clearance or flashing issue
Why a Crew That Already Works Bellingham Matters
A lot of siding problems we get called out to repair weren't caused by bad material — they were caused by a crew that installed the product the same way they would in a dry inland climate, without adjusting for what Whatcom County's rain and humidity actually demand. A contractor who works this area regularly already knows which wall exposures need extra attention for moss, how local moisture patterns tend to find weak flashing details, and what the correct HZ specification is for this climate without having to look it up. That familiarity shows up in fewer callbacks and siding that's still doing its job fifteen years later.
